West Virginia's Online Graduate Schools by the Numbers
Online master's degree completions at institutions in West Virginia have been growing over the past 5 years. In 2022, students completed 4,919 online master's degrees that were offered by West Virginia's colleges and universities. That was an increase of 19% from completions reported in 2018.

Affordable Online Master's Degrees in West Virginia
Wondering what you can expect to pay for an online master's degree in West Virginia? According to graduate tuition data from the U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ard, the average tuition at West Virginia nonprofit schools is $12,015. The average tuition at similar for-profit schools in West Virginia is $12,016.

Accredited Colleges Offering Online Master's Degrees in West Virginia
Earning a college degree is an investment — and earning a college degree from an institutionally accredited university is one of the best ways to ensure your education is of high quality. Institutionally accredited universities are held to rigorous standards by state and regional bodies and undergo regular reviews to verify that their processes and academic programs meet the proper standards.
